Proposal to discontinue passenger services at Mosley Street Metrolink station
Detail of outcome
On 3 June 2011, the Department for Transport requested that the Office of Rail Regulation (ORR) ratify the proposal to close the Manchester Metrolink Mosley Street station.

Original consultation
Consultation description
Transport for Greater Manchester (previously Greater Manchester Passenger Transport Executive or GMPTE) proposed discontinuing passenger services at Mosley St station on the Metrolink light rail system in central Manchester. Under the provisions of the Railways Act 2005, GMPTE conducted an assessment of the effects of the proposed closure and DfT conducted a public consultation earlier this year.
